Looking for HOWELL of Greenock/England

I am trying to trace my family tree but have hit a brick wall. My fathers grandfather came to New Zealand from England (Gateshead) about 1891? as a remittance man. His name was EDWARD THOMAS HOWELL. Edward's father was HENRY HYATT HOWELL who was a well known Geologist. Edward had 1 brother WILLOUGHBY JOHN HOWELL and 2 sisters JULIA AND ELLEN.

Edward worked at Mt Eden Prison NZ as a warder and also at Kaingaroa NZ when the forestry was planted. Edward fathered 4 sons while at Kaingaroa one of which is my grandfather. He returned to Auckland NZ without his sons and was not heard from again.

Willoughby moved to Scotland and became a clergyman in the Episcopal Church Gourock. He married Maude Mary Page Robertson. Willoughby over time became a Reverend then a Canon of the church.

I have got as far as Willoughby and Maude having a son in 1904 who is named either ALEXANDER HENRY HOWELL or HENRY H HOWELL, who also became a clergyman.
